If you are talking about Windows XP, log in as administrator, using the
administrator password. You can then reset the passwords of other users.
The administrator password may well be nothing - i.e. blank--if you have no
memory of it. In XP Home Edition, restarting in Safe mode is the way to get
a dialog allowing you to log in as administrator.
